Write the one address instructions for the following statement: X = (A + B) x (C + D)
Q: A two-word directive The address field of LOAD is saved at position 300, and the address field of…
A:
Q: A. Add the necessary forwarding paths for the following instructions. A 1 add R3, R3, R4 IDEX EXMEM…
A: Here paths mean the Datapath. A data path is a path of how data flows. Any element in the datapath…
Q: A Program Counter contains a number 825 and address part of the instruction contains the number 24.…
A: A Program Counter contains a number 825 and address part of the instruction contains the number 24.…
Q: Write the three address instructions for the following statement. X = (A + B) x (C + D)
A: Below is the answer with explanation:
Q: write the below expression in the form of three, .two, one, and zero address instructions .x=a+b*c-d
A: According to the information given:- we have to write expression in the form of three two , one and…
Q: * addressing mode consists of instruction code only ... .. direct addressing mode O indirect…
A: The solution to the given problem is below.
Q: Q7. are 0, 0, 1, and 0, respectively. Find the value of the N, Z, C, V flags of the following…
A:
Q: Suppose that DS = 0200H, BX = 0300H, and DI = 400H. Identify the addressing modes and determine the…
A: Suppose that DS = 0200H, BX = 0300H, and DI = 400H. Identify the addressing modesand determine the…
Q: Example: A Computer have memory size 16 kw where word is 16 bit. The instruction stored in one…
A: Answer is given below .
Q: Which of these is not a stage in Instruction pipelining a. Fetch b. Generating address c. Execute d.…
A: Here in this question we have asked about the pipelines stage ..which is not a stage in instruction…
Q: Assume SS=5000H, DS=6000H, ES=7000H, CS=9000H, BX=1000H, DI=2000H, BP=3000H, IP=4000H, SI=2000H, the…
A: Given: We are given various registers with values stored in them. Register such as SS, DS, ES, CS,…
Q: A text message is stored in memory starting from address F0000h. Write a subroutine program to check…
A: sub cmp_message(FOO0Oh, E) { if(FOO0Oh == "NCMP"){ E = FFh;}else{ E = 0;} }
Q: The instruction " DEC R1 “ is: O A. Three - address instruction O B. One - address instruction O C.…
A: DEC R1: DEC Decrements the value of register by 1. If Initial value of register is 0, decrementing…
Q: Assume SS=5000H, DS=6000H, ES=7000H, CS=9000H, BX=1000H, DI=2000H, BP=3000H, IP=4000H, SI=2000H, the…
A: MOV 20.[DI], AL Here we are given that DS = 6000H Shifting left 20 times we will get 6000…
Q: Q1. Draw the register transfer language flow chart for the following program: START: LDA 2050H MOV…
A: Block diagram of the computer system that shows all address, bus, and data buses:
Q: register keeps tracks of the instructions stored in program stored in memory. a. AR (Address…
A: Required: _________ register keeps tracks of the instructions stored in program stored in…
Q: Write a program that adds the contents of ax register 5 times into bx register. Using 8086 emu and…
A: Write a program that adds the contents of ax register 5 times into bx register.
Q: An instruction has 128 bits and is addressed by byte. After reading this instruction, the value of…
A: According to the information given:- We have to fill the blank on the basic of the statement…
Q: A computer is having instruction length of 32 bits and operand field is 12-bits. The numbers of…
A: instruction Size=32 bit Operand Size=12 bit Instruction Format for 2 Address Instruction: Number of…
Q: ify the addressing modes used for the source and destination operands, and then compute the physical…
A: The base instruction class includes a field for the destination operand, even though not all…
Q: Consider the statement Sum = (A + B) - (C + D).(Hint: write the code) A)In MARIE, this would require…
A: a) MARIE(Machine Architecture that is Really Intuitive and Easy) code: Let us write given expression…
Q: Convert the following assembly language program into machine code by using Motorola 6800 data sheet.…
A: The Answer is in Below Steps
Q: write the below expression in the form of three, two, one, and zero address instructions. x=a+b*c-d.
A: Given that x= a+b*c-d
Q: Assume SS=5000H, DS=6000H, ES=7000H, CS=9000H, BX=1000H, DI=2000H, BP=3000H, IP=4000H, SI=2000H, the…
A: Given Instruction: MOV [DI + 3000H], AL. -> Here MOV means Move instruction. The content of…
Q: A-B+C-(D-E-F) W: Write a sequence of instructions that will compute the value of X = (G+H•I) for a…
A: LOAD A SUB B ADD C STORE T LOAD D MUL E SUB F MUL T STORE T LOAD G ADD H MUL I DIV T
Q: Table of pointers for interrupt to be executed contains the a. interrupts b. programs c. addresses…
A: A pointer is a variable which holds the address of another variable
Q: Find the physical destination address of last instruction below.
A: n this question, we have to find the destination address of last instruction. In last instruction,…
Q: O The highest significant bit is 1, The lowest significant bit is 1 O The lowest significant bit is…
A: Here is the Answer and Explanation
Q: Line 4 addressing mode is Select one: a. Immediate b. Memory c. Register
A: unsigned int n1,result; _asm { 2: mov eax, n1 3: mov edx, 20 4: mov eax, edx 5: mov result,eax }…
Q: What are the advantages and disadvantages of using; a) more, or b) fewer addresses instructions.
A: More addresses: More complex instructions More registers- Inter register operations are…
Q: 19)The LMC instruction code format "ABC", is defined as _. a. C is the operation code and AB is the…
A: The LMC has nine instruction. Each instruction has an assembly mnemonic that is equivalent to a…
Q: 1: unsigned int n1,result; _asm { 2: mov eax, n1 3: mov edx, 20 4: add eax, edx 5: mov…
A: Line2 is immediate addressing mode.
Q: Q3) Given the following MIPS Instructions: Memory address MIPS instruction 0x00403000 loop: add $a0,…
A: Address of label loop = 0x00403000Address of instruction bne $a0, $zero, loop is 0x00410000 Target…
Q: Write a Program to Calculate : X=A²-(B+C)/(D-E), using : a. Instruction 1 Address Machine b.…
A: Hey there, I am writing the required solution of the questin mentioned above. Please do find the…
Q: Category: CPU Wiring Look at the following (incomplete) diagram of the Hack CPU taken from figure…
A: The central processing unit (CPU) is an electronic machine that executes instructions, which are a…
Q: in 80886 microprocessor Write an ALP to evaluate x.(y +z) where x = 10H, y = 20H and z = 30H and…
A: Given: in 80886 microprocessor Write an ALP to evaluate x.(y +z) where x = 10H, y = 20H and z = 30H…
Q: Instruction Description LD RI, 45(R2) Read data from memory and store in R1. Memory address is…
A: Answer:-
Q: The jump instruction () allows the exécution to start from a new address. Opcode (6 bits) Address…
A: Question from jump instruction. jump(X) means we will jump to Address' X' and start execution from…
Q: (B)- Identify the addressing modes used for the source and destination operands, and then compute…
A: The answer to the question is given below:
Q: 8.1 Give the sequence of three-address code instructions corresponding to each of the follow- ing…
A: NOTE: As per bartleby guideliness for multiple question, we are supposed to answer only first…
Q: All microprocessors have same number of data lines but different number of address lines. Select…
A: here have to determine all microprocessor have same number of data lines but different number of…
Q: (B)- Identify the addressing modes used for the source and destination operands, and then compute…
A: 1) MOV CX,[DI] : the data in address location DI will be copied to CX 2) MOV [BP]+BETA, AX : the…
Q: If the current value of the PC is OX57F0_3280, can you use a single jump instruction to get to the…
A: Each machine cycle executes one machine instruction. At the top of the machine cycle, the PC…
Q: Indirect Addressing Mode Instruction 002A J@ RETADR 3E2003 0030 RETADR RESW 1 Instruction Starts…
A:
Q: Assume SS=5000H, DS=6000H, ES=7000H, CS=9000H, BX=1000H, DI=2000H, BP=3000H, IP=4000H, SI=2000H, the…
A: Given: We are given various registers with values stored in them. Register such as SS, DS, ES, CS,…
Q: Indirect Addressing Mode Instruction 002A J@ RETADR 3E2003 0030 RETADR RESW 1 1.Instruction Starts…
A:
Q: Name the addressing mode for the following instructions; MOV DX, AX MOV AX, [DI+SP]
A: The operation field of an instruction specifies the operation to be performed. This operation will…
Q: For the MIPS assembly instructions below, what is the corresponding C statement? Assume that the…
A: Actually, registers are used to stores the data/information.
Q: 1.An address field in an instruction contains decimal value 24. Where is the corresponding operand…
A: 1.An address field in an instruction contains decimal value 24. Where is the corresponding operand…
Subject code - rcs506
Write the one address instructions for the following statement:
X = (A + B) x (C + D)
Step by step
Solved in 3 steps with 3 images
- A(n) ________________ instruction always alters the instruction execution sequence. A(n) ______________ instruction alters the instruction execution sequence only if a specified Condition is true.Most Intel CPUs use the __________, in which each memory address is represented by two integers.Subject code - rcs506 Write the three address instructions for the following statement. X = (A + B) x (C + D)
- Assume AL=35h; CL=05. Write the content of AL after RCR AL, CL - showing the calculation steps. Assume a CLC instruction before this RCR instruction.All microprocessors have same number of address lines but different number of data lines. Select one: True FalseIn ____________, the address of the operand is specified in the instruction. a. Stack Addressing b. Register Addressing c. Immediate Addressing d. Direct Addressing
- Evaluate the following postfix expression and write down the corresponding instructions for a 0-address machine.5 4 + 9 3 / -19)The LMC instruction code format "ABC", is defined as _. a. C is the operation code and AB is the address b. AB is the operation code and C is the address c. A is the operation code, B is the INBOX/OUTBOX flag and C is the MAILBOX d. A is the operation code and BC is the addressWhich statement is correct for the memory segments in 8086 microprocessor? a. For Stack segment, the offset address can be a direct value. b. The offset address for program instructions is taken from SP register. c. Variables created in the Assembly program are stored in Data segment. d. Segment address for executing sub-routines is taken from ES register.